Decades ago, there was a TV station in the Tampa Bay area that had a late night movie hosted by Las Novedades Restaurant. The station went off the air when the movie was over and, every night, the man from the restaurant would toast the viewing audience with “Salud y happy days.” With his accent it sounded more like “hoppy dez” but I’ve never forgotten him, and it still remains my favorite toast.
So next time you uncork a bottle of vino, take time to swirl and inhale and, with that first warm sip, think of me and say Salud.
This image was created from scratch in PhotoShop and was inspired by a holiday oriented ad on TV depicting a party in a home with a fireplace. There was a close up of someone raising a glass, backlit by the fire. Something about the shot captivated me, so I froze the picture and quickly sketched the outlines for the drawing. Once the basic image was set down, I laid in the color and texture and, as they say, voila … unless you’re a Brit, then it would be “Bob’s your uncle!”
